According to CBS Sports journalist Ben Jacobs, Bukayo Saka utilized the rumors of a transfer to Chelsea as leverage to secure a new, long-term contract at Arsenal.

I don’t think Chelsea can stop this,” he said on the Done Deal Show when asked about the Blues’ interest in the winger. In fact, when the last details of this arrangement are worked out, they are being used as leverage. Saka is thus invulnerable.

“Arsenal won’t transfer him to a Premier League competitor in the near future. Working with Arteta is a wonderful pleasure for the player; he’s in great shape.

He was extremely moved by the Arsenal family and how they helped him recover from missing a penalty. Arsenal went above and beyond to boost his self-esteem, and right now he couldn’t be in a better position.

He will definitely stay once the terms are worked out, and Arsenal will not permit another club to step in. However, Chelsea are still interested and may try their luck.
